Subject: DR drill Thursday — Fieldpath offline mode

New folks: Thursday we simulate a full sync-server outage for Fieldpath. Surveyors keep collecting offline; your job is verifying the local queue survives a forced restart. Steps are in the Brockmere drill doc. You'll need to re-auth the test devices after the blackout window — when prompted, use the recovery passphrase below.

strongbox words: druvan-lamys-eliius-jorax-istox-soreth-ulays-gilix-ralix-oliiel-norwyn-casvan-praius

Action item from the Pixelfold outage: the batch resize CLI must stop spawning unbounded workers. Cap concurrency, add a hard memory ceiling, and fail fast on corrupt inputs instead of retrying forever. Please review the bounds carefully; these defaults were chosen from the incident telemetry. The new limits are set by the following constants.

limits module of kagug-tahop:
RATE_LIMITS = {
    "holath": 1,
    "druael": 10,
}

Hey, flagging some drift on the FormulaForge sandbox boxes. The staging pods are still running the old interpreter limits from before the Quillmont audit, so user-supplied formulas can allocate way more memory there than in prod. Not exploited as far as we can tell, but it undermines the whole point of the sandbox review. Can you eyeball the escape-hatch flags too while you're in there? For reference, here's what production is actually running right now.

config for yahof-tajop:
zorath:
  pin: 7493
  metrics_host: metrics.zorath.tolvaqsys.internal
  tenant: praiel
  seal: seal_fd9cd4f1

Offline mode for the Terravale field-survey app buffers submissions in a local queue when connectivity drops, then replays them with exponential backoff once the device reattaches. Conflict resolution favors the latest device timestamp; server-side merges are logged for auditor review. Reviewers should check the flush logic in SyncDrain carefully, since partial batches were the main source of duplicates in the Holmbeck pilot. The queue and backoff constants are defined below.

tuning table, kawep-tawif:
CAPS = {
    "olidor": 80,
    "belion": 7,
    "quenys": 225,
    "druox": 839,
    "fraath": 482,
}